RCF-230D
RCF-230D
Room thermostat for fan-coil applications
with on/off outputs
Supply voltage 230 V AC
On/off temperature control, 230 V AC outputs
Built-in relays for a 3-speed fan, 230 V AC
RCF-230D is a room thermostat intended to control
heating and/or cooling in 2- or 4-pipe installations.
Setpoint and fan speed are set using the buttons on the
front.
Backlit display
Input for occupancy detector or window contact
Input for automatic change-over cooling/heating
RCF-230D is a thermostat for controlling heating and/
or cooling in a room using on/off outputs. It also has a
function for three-speed fan control (for fan-coil).
The thermostat has supply voltage 230 V AC. It has triac
outputs for 230 V AC heating/cooling and built-in
230 V AC fan relays, which means that a separate relay
module is not required for the fan and actuators.

Simple installation
The modular design with a separate bottom plate
for wiring makes the thermostat easy to install and
commission. The bottom plate can be put into place
before the electronics are installed. Mounting is directly
on the wall or on a wall socket.
Control function
The thermostat controls heating and/or cooling in a
room via on/off outputs. It has settable hysteresis, factory
setting 1 K (°C). The setpoint can be changed using the
INCREASE ( ) and DECREASE ( ) buttons on the
front.
See also the section ”Display information and handling”
on page 2.
Built-in or external sensor
The thermostat has a built-in sensor. Alternatively, the
input for an external PT1000-sensor can be used.
On/off control outputs
RCF-230D has outputs for controlling 230 V AC on/off
actuators or similar.
2- and 4-pipe installations
In 2-pipe installations, the same water system is used for
heating and cooling, depending on the season. Chilled
water is distributed in the system during summer
and heated water during winter. When RCF-230D is
configured for a 2-pipe system, output DO4 is used for
controlling heating or cooling (depending on the season
(fluid temperature)) via an actuator, a valve or similar
(change-over function).
In 4-pipe installations, there are two separate water
systems for heating and cooling with separate valves. The
thermostat uses two outputs for control of heating and
cooling in sequence.
